Opinion is opinion, but far as what they the cars can actually do, numbers do not lie. Unfortunatly high weights are side effects of the sizes of cars and current safety regulaations. that platform itself isn't really heavier than Zeta, what adds a lot of the weight is the engine, Hemi have Iron Blocks vs the LSX much lighter Aluminum.

There has never been a Charger Core. THere is a CHallenger and a 300 SRT8 core though (300 is still pretty well loaded though). Superbee is kind of like the core in that it aschews the electronic suspension, leather, and nav (maybe a few other tidbits), the Superbee does add things the core does have such as bee specific decals, black spoiler, embroidered seats and you can add nav etc back to it.
